Location-aware spatial keyword search App using Google maps API
description Route planning problem is a very popular problem found in map applications. With the development of mobile phone technologies and fast growing travelling industry, a fast, reliable and sound route planning application is in great need. There are some applications that provide route planning services, such as Qiongyou.com, Google Maps and Google Earth. Those applications to some degree satisfy users’ requirement and thus are very popular nowadays. However, those applications plan route either based on historical routes (predefined routes) or exact locations. The users are expecting to have an application that is able to process more flexible search queries like searching routes by keywords. There are quite a few algorithms that are able to solve this problem. This project would look into those algorithms and analyze the efficiency, quality, advantages and disadvantages of those algorithms. In this project, the author would also build a prototype web application using those algorithms. The author would explain how the application was designed and how the key algorithms were implemented. The author would also introduce the key techniques that were required to implement this application such as Google Maps API, Json, jQuery, etc. This report would conclude with results generated by test data. A brief discussion would be conducted on the results. Meanwhile, recommendations for future work would also be suggested in the conclusion part.
